How to Start Your Own Business

Starting your own business is a big undertaking, but it can be incredibly rewarding. If you’re thinking about starting a business, here are a few things you need to do to get started:

  1. Come up with a business idea. What kind of business do you want to start? What products or services will you offer? Who is your target market?
  2. Do your research. Once you have a business idea, it’s important to do your research. This includes researching the market, your competition, and the legal requirements for starting a business in your area.
  3. Write a business plan. A business plan is a document that outlines your business goals, strategies, and financial projections. It’s an essential tool for attracting investors and getting your business off the ground.
  4. Get funding. Unless you’re lucky enough to have the money to start your business on your own, you’ll need to find a way to finance it. There are a number of different ways to get funding, including loans, grants, and crowdfunding.
  5. Choose a business structure. There are a number of different business structures to choose from,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. The most common business structures are sole proprietorship, partnership, limited liability company (LLC), and corporation.
  6. Get the necessary permits and licenses. Depending on the type of business you’re starting, you may need to obtain certain permits and licenses. Be sure to check with your local government to find out what’s required.
  7. Set up your business. This includes finding a location, setting up your office, and getting the necessary equipment.
  8. Market your business. Once your business is up and running, you need to start marketing it. This includes creating a website, developing a marketing plan, and promoting your business online and offline.
  9. Manage your finances. It’s important to keep track of your finances from the start. This includes tracking your income and expenses, setting a budget, and paying your taxes on time.
  10. Be patient and persistent. Starting a business is a lot of work, but it’s important to be patient and persistent. Don’t give up if you don’t succeed right away. Keep working hard and eventually you will achieve your goals.
